America’s most famous super-sized family is growing again.

Jim Bob and Michelle Duggar, stars of the reality show “19 Kids and Counting,” are expecting their 20th child, the couple announced Tuesday on “The Today Show.”

The news comes almost two years after the arrival of their 19th child, Josie, who was born more than three months premature and spent several months in the hospital before coming home. Michelle Duggar said it was the longest she has gone without being pregnant in 20 years, and the family thought Josie might be their last child.

“We are so excited,” Michelle Duggar, 45, told “Today.” “I was not thinking that God would give us another one, and we are just so grateful.”

The Duggars 19 children all have names starting with “J,” and debates over the 20th baby’s name have already begun. The family will learn the baby’s gender around Christmas, and the newest Duggar will be born in April.

The family’s other children are Joshua, Jana, John-David, Jill, Jessa, Jinger, Joseph, Josiah, Joy-Anna, Jedidiah, Jeremiah, Jason, James, Justin, Jackson, Johannah, Jennifer, Jordyn-Grace, Josie.

The Duggars also have two grandchildren, Mackynzie, 2, and Michael, 4 months.
